TOM STREET visited our region to speak on several matters: 1) Eligibility---all 7th graders are eligible. 1st semester, all 8th graders are eligible. Fall semester we only need to turn in the names of the students auditioning for All-Region Choir. Spring semester we must turn in the names of every student that will sing at CPA. You can send the eligibility by snail mail, or scan the signed certificate then email it with the student lists.
2) To be brought up at the General Meeting---State Clinicians for this year and for 2011.
3) Questions brought to the board---if at a large school a choral program has two directors, can both directors beactive in the sight-reading room at CPA? Board response: Only one can direct. The other must be silent.
---Does the sight-reading music at CPA need text? They are going to try it this year with no text.
---The State Board wants to start on a handbook for all of our event managers, secretaries, treasurers, etc. witha time line of when to do what duties. Due by May 2010. (needs to be no more than two pages long)
4) All choir dates are approved by the AAA
5) The home school issue is still alive and well---home schools can demand to participate in local school activities but they have to pay their own fees. (TS NOTE: Home school students are not allowed to participate in any ArkCDA event. Only individuals who are classified as bona fide students at AAA/ArkCDA member schools may participate.)

7) The board wants every school to allow time for groups to listen critically to other groups performing at region and state CPA. Tim will send a letter to administrators stressing the educational benefits of a slightly longer time at CPA.
8) Mentoring committee will appoint a Mentor coordinator.
9) The required music list for CPA: The board wants to start over from scratch and have levels 1-5 like the UIL list, rather than just 1-3. Sheree asked why we could not keep the current list until the new list is made?
10) Certified judges: the criteria was loosened to maybe making I’s at CPA 3 out of 4 years. The board encourages everyone to go through the judge certification training.
